The Bachelor’s and Master’s programs in Marketing & Sales Management prepare students for the new era of AI.
Large language models, generative AI and a variety of AI tools have found their way into the everyday work of marketers. They are widely used in campaign development, customer relationship management, performance marketing and as an analysis tool. The Marketing & Sales Management study programs are responding to this trend in their Bachelor’s program Marketing & Sales and Master’s program Marketing & Sales Management by integrating AI into the curriculum.
Application of AI in operational marketing in the Bachelor’s program
In the Bachelor’s program in Marketing & Sales, AI is used as a source of inspiration and to generate ideas in various lectures such as marketing, product and price management. The focus here is clearly on generative AI tools for images and text. The Web Analytics Lab is used in sales coaching in customer psychology and smart selling. During simulated sales conversations, biometric data is collected by the tool, which provides deeper insights into the course of the conversation and the associated emotions.

Chatbots and machine learning in the Master’s program
The part-time Master’s program in Marketing & Sales Management clearly focuses on data-supported marketing strategies and digital business models. In Growth Marketing, AI tools beyond ChatGPT are scrutinized and Data Science lays the foundations for machine learning. A highlight of the degree program is the Conversational Artificial Intelligence module, which focuses on large language models, chatbot design and applications. In the experimental designs lecture, the Web Analytics Lab is also used to test advertising subjects.
